This captivating biography dives into the life and career of Grant Hill, one of basketball's most influential figures. Through a combination of meticulous research and engaging storytelling, Richard J. Brenner paints a vivid portrait of Hill's journey from his early days on the court to becoming an iconic player in the NBA. Readers will discover the challenges he faced, his victories, and the indomitable spirit that propelled him to greatness.
Brenner not only highlights Hill's athletic achievements but also delves into his personal life, exploring the values and experiences that shaped him both on and off the court. This book serves as an inspiring testament to Hill's legacy and the lessons he imparted throughout his remarkable career.
